providential
adjective
UK/ˌprɒv.ɪˈden.ʃᵊl/
US/ˌprɑː.vəˈden.ʃᵊl/
Definitions of providential adjective
occurring at a favorable time, as if by divine intervention or luck, often unexpectedly or coincidentally.
